How to put on Stockings & Suspenders

Putting on stockings and suspenders for the first time can feel awkward. Clips, straps, positioning — it’s not always obvious what goes where.


The good news is, once you know the right order, it becomes quick, easy and surprisingly comfortable.


Here’s exactly how to do it properly.


Step-by-Step Guide


1. Start with the right fit


Before anything else, make sure your suspender belt fits properly. It should sit comfortably on your waist or hips without digging in or slipping down.


A good fit makes everything else easier.


2. Put on your underwear first


This sounds obvious, but it matters.


Always put your panties on first. Your suspender belt sits over them, making it much easier when using the bathroom later.


3. Put on the suspender belt


Wrap the belt around your waist or hips and fasten it securely.


You should have:

  • Two straps at the front

  • Two straps at the back

Let them hang loose for now.


4. Roll on your stockings


Sit down and take one stocking.


Gently gather it from the top down to the toe, then slide your foot in. Slowly roll it up your leg.


If your stockings have a seam, make sure it runs straight up the back of your leg.


5. Attach the front clips first


Start with the front suspenders.


Clip them onto the top of the stocking, making sure they’re secure but not pulling too tightly.


6. Attach the back clips


This is the trickier part.


You may need to:

  • Bend slightly forward

  • Or lift your leg onto a chair

Attach the back clips so the stocking sits evenly.


7. Adjust the straps


Stand up and check the fit.

The stockings should feel:

  • Secure

  • Smooth

  • Not overly tight

Adjust the strap length if needed so both legs sit evenly.


Common Mistakes to Avoid


  • Attaching stockings before putting them on

  • Pulling the straps too tight

  • Twisting the seam at the back

  • Wearing the wrong size belt

Small adjustments make a big difference.
